Competition and Consumer Law - Dealing with Consumers Part 2 (AU)

Course Overview

This course has been developed to provide learners with an understanding of the provisions of the Australian Consumer Law that protect consumers and how businesses deal with consumers.

Learning Outcomes

This course will provide an understanding of:

  • unconscionable conduct
  • product safety and product information
  • manufacturer's liability
  • consumer guarantees, and
  • consumers' rights to a refund.

Target Audience

Businesses that provide goods or services to consumers in Australia must comply with the consumer guarantees under this Law. Businesses should take steps to ensure that they are compliant with these changes, by training staff working with customers on any new rights they may have.
